T-Mobile Says Work Remains to Close 800 MHz Rebanding

T-Mobile told the FCC only four frequency reconfiguration agreements haven't been closed as part of the 800 MHz rebanding. One was closed in August. T-Mobile took over work on the long-standing effort after it bought Sprint. The holdouts are in…
